		<description><![CDATA[It’s officially official: the last six U.S. Virgin Megastores are going to close. Though the stores have been making a profit, they will close so that real estate agents will be able to profit from raising rents on the properties. All of these locations are worth higher rents than what the stores are currently paying. [...]]]></description>

		<description><![CDATA[Best Buy, the American consumer electronics giant, has worked out a deal to buy Napster for $121million in cash. That works out to be $2.65 per share.
